		    		Gump"tion (?), n. [OE. gom,
gome, attention; akin to AS. geómian,
gyman, to regard, observe, gyme care, OS. gomean
to heed, Goth. gaumjan to see, notice.] 
1. Capacity; shrewdness; common sense.
[Colloq.] 
One does not have gumption till one has been
properly cheated.  Lord Lytton.
2. (Paint.) (a) The
art of preparing colors. Sir W. Scott. 
(b) Megilp. Fairholt. 
  
		    		 - Webster's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
